Transaction e3ec86534fb3b7abe468840eeeb0275af86ff53b5e8fa5a07ef3b5e83003524b
1 Input
1 Output
-
e3ec86534fb3b7abe468840eeeb0275af86ff53b5e8fa5a07ef3b5e83003524b:0
- value
- 14686420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41ea98082fc16e20ff294ae96189f748ab02ab26 OP_EQUAL
- address
- 37hYst3eybynLFa2nWcDPeQNmUfDM8SVd5